#705942 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#705942 is composed of 43.9% red, 34.9%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.5% magenta, 41.1%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 30 degrees, a saturation of 25.8% and a lightness of 34.9%. #705942 color hex could be obtained by blending #e0b284 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

#705942 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#705942 has RGB values of R:112, G:89, B:66 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.21, Y:0.41,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 7362882.

Shades and Tints of #705942
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f8f6f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#705942
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5b5957 is the less saturated color, while #ae5904 is the most saturated one.
